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:

Professional installers are competent in handling a range of cat door types and installation places. This versatility is another key advantage of hiring an expert.

Here are some typical kinds of cat doors and locations installers can deal with:

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, cost-effective doors with a flexible fl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to wear a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most secure and sophisticated options, reading your cat's microchip to allow entry only to your pet, staying out roaming animals and keeping home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ation area.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various kinds of wood doors, consisting of sol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ass needs specialized skills and tools. Specialists can securely cut circular or rectangle-shaped holes in glass panels, ensuring structural integrity and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, typically causing basements or garages. This requires competence in wall construction and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or moving glass doors, frequently by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can also acc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while providing p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ending upon a number of factors: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ip models might have a somewhat greater install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more complex and may cost more than setting up in a basic wood door.Complexity of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the overall c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, location, and local market prices.
It's constantly best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before continuing, laying out all costs involved.
